Valley Sounds shines the spotlight on original music created and performed in the Tennessee Valley. This weekly mix of music, interviews and other special segments take you inside the creative process of making music. Valley Sounds airs on 89.3 FM/HD1 Saturdays at 9pm, or listen to a podcast below.

Kristen Shores is your guest host. She shares the music and stories that have shaped her songs and her move from classical pianist to retro soul and blues songwriter. She also spotlights some of the Shoals' most celebrated artists and rising voices.

Local rapper Nettie B hosts Valley Sounds to share her inspiring journey from homelessness to becoming one of Huntsville's rising hip-hop artists. Hear how a single open mic performance changed everything and why she believes music can help others find their own strength.

The world’s longest-running Cigar Box Guitar Festival returns to Huntsville May 29–31 with live music, workshops, documentaries, vendors, and performances from Grammy-winning artists, all celebrating the handmade instrument with roots dating back to the 1850s.
